How long is the Big Apple Circus show?

2 hours
So, step right up and experience Big Apple Circus! Performance is 2 hours including a 20-minute intermission. All performances are in our climate-controlled Big Top tent with comfortable arena style tiered seating. Children under two (2) do not require a ticket but must sit on the lap of an adult.

What happened to the Big Apple Circus?

Big Apple Circus filed for Chapter 11 bankruptcy protection in November 2016 and exited bankruptcy in February 2017 after its assets were bought by Compass Partners.

Are there animals at the Big Apple Circus?

Animal Rescue There are no wild or exotic animals in the Big Apple Circus. The only animals featured in our show are our beloved rescue dogs, horses and ponies. These four-legged friends are loved and cared for by our certified animal trainer, Jenny Vidbel.

Why is NYC called the big apple?

It began in the 1920s when sports journalist John J. Fitz Gerald wrote a column for the New York Morning Telegraph about the many horse races and racecourses in and around New York. He referred to the substantial prizes to be won as β€œthe big apple,” symbolizing the biggest and best one can achieve.
